- The distance between Rivas, Nicaragua and Grants Pass, Or, Usa is approximately 4,951 km or 3,077 mi.
- To reach Rivas in this distance one would set out from Grants Pass, Or bearing 122.4° or ESE and follow the great circles arc to approach Rivas bearing 140.2° or SE .
- Rivas has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Grants Pass, Or has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a).
- Rivas is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Grants Pass, Or is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The annual average temperature is 13.6 °C (24.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 15.5 °C (27.9°F) less in Rivas. The continentality subtype is extremely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 557.2 mm (21.9 in) more which is equivalent to 557.2 l/m² (13.68 US gal/ft²) or 5,572,000 l/ha (595,684 US gal/ac) more. About 1 5/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 25.1° higher in Rivas than in Grants Pass, Or.
